Hardin County CSEA warrant amnesty week
The Hardin County Hardin County Child Support Enforcement Agency in cooperation with the Hardin County Sheriff Office is having a warrant amnesty week from June 19, 2023, through June 22, 2023.
Anyone with a warrant issued for child support can meet with a CSEA representative and have the warrant recalled at no cost.
The event began on June 19 and continues:
Tuesday, June 20 - 2:00-4:00 p.m.
Wednesday, June 21 - 9:00 -11:00 a.m.
Thursday, June 22 -2:00-4:00 p.m.
The Hardin County Sheriff has agreed that they will not be checking participants for active warrants unless the participants cause a problem.
Anyone with an active warrant for failing to serve a jail sentence or failing to apear for a court hearing, should attend one of these meetings.
Meetings will take place in the Sheriff Office training room at 1025 S Main St, Kenton.
